Explanatory Variables
Factors in a statistical model that account for changes in the variable being studied, also referred to as independent variables.
Oxygen Uptake
The process by which organisms consume oxygen to produce energy from food, typically measured during exercise.
Test Statistic
A figure derived from the data of a sample during a hypothesis test, utilized to decide if the null hypothesis should be discarded.
Middle-Aged
A term generally referring to adults who are in the middle part of their lifespan, often considered to be between the ages of 45 and 65.
